From: Pauli Date: Fri, 21 Feb 2025 01:21:26 +0000 (+1100) Subject: fips: update FIPS self test defines X-Git-Tag: openssl-3.5.0-alpha1~107 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=92a54f4d59ea81768af7dde9e9d9deb5ce0d6131;p=thirdparty%2Fopenssl.git fips: update FIPS self test defines Reviewed-by: Tim Hudson Reviewed-by: Viktor Dukhovni (Merged from https://github.com/openssl/openssl/pull/26859) --- diff --git a/include/openssl/self_test.h b/include/openssl/self_test.h index 0f4c0f7d8d8..cfa954ec9b8 100644 --- a/include/openssl/self_test.h +++ b/include/openssl/self_test.h @@ -53,7 +53,7 @@ extern "C" { # define OSSL_SELF_TEST_DESC_PCT_DSA "DSA" # define OSSL_SELF_TEST_DESC_PCT_ML_DSA "ML-DSA" # define OSSL_SELF_TEST_DESC_PCT_ML_KEM "ML-KEM" -# define OSSL_SELF_TEST_DESC_PCT_SLH_DSA "SLH_DSA" +# define OSSL_SELF_TEST_DESC_PCT_SLH_DSA "SLH-DSA" # define OSSL_SELF_TEST_DESC_CIPHER_AES_GCM "AES_GCM" # define OSSL_SELF_TEST_DESC_CIPHER_AES_ECB "AES_ECB_Decrypt" # define OSSL_SELF_TEST_DESC_CIPHER_TDES "TDES" @@ -67,8 +67,8 @@ extern "C" { # define OSSL_SELF_TEST_DESC_SIGN_ECDSA "ECDSA" # define OSSL_SELF_TEST_DESC_SIGN_EDDSA "EDDSA" # define OSSL_SELF_TEST_DESC_SIGN_ML_DSA "ML-DSA" +# define OSSL_SELF_TEST_DESC_SIGN_SLH_DSA "SLH-DSA" # define OSSL_SELF_TEST_DESC_KEM "KEM" -# define OSSL_SELF_TEST_DESC_SIGN_SLH_DSA "SLH_DSA" # define OSSL_SELF_TEST_DESC_DRBG_CTR "CTR" # define OSSL_SELF_TEST_DESC_DRBG_HASH "HASH" # define OSSL_SELF_TEST_DESC_DRBG_HMAC "HMAC" @@ -88,11 +88,10 @@ extern "C" { # define OSSL_SELF_TEST_DESC_RNG "RNG" # define OSSL_SELF_TEST_DESC_KEYGEN_ML_DSA "ML-DSA" # define OSSL_SELF_TEST_DESC_KEYGEN_ML_KEM "ML-KEM" +# define OSSL_SELF_TEST_DESC_KEYGEN_SLH_DSA "SLH-DSA" # define OSSL_SELF_TEST_DESC_ENCAP_KEM "KEM_Encap" # define OSSL_SELF_TEST_DESC_DECAP_KEM "KEM_Decap" # define OSSL_SELF_TEST_DESC_DECAP_KEM_FAIL "KEM_Decap_Reject" -# define OSSL_SELF_TEST_DESC_KEYGEN_KEM "KEM_Keygen" -# define OSSL_SELF_TEST_DESC_KEYGEN_SLH_DSA "SLH_DSA" void OSSL_SELF_TEST_set_callback(OSSL_LIB_CTX *libctx, OSSL_CALLBACK *cb, void *cbarg);